Preston Thomas Tucker (September 21st 1903 with Capac Michigan - December 26th 1956) was an originator and manufacturer of American Automobile.

Any young person, it worked as messenger at Cadillac, where it distributed the mail in roller skates. This good salesman joined to the legendary originator Harry Miller to convince Edsel Ford then his father Henry to build a racing racing car, derived from Ford V8 of series, for the edition 1935 of Indianapolis. Miller missed time and of money to conclude her project. Edsel Ford, furious, made lock up the cars, to arise them only in 1937. They courrurent until in 1948, without result. Of aucuns also showed Tucker to have collected part of the goings beyond of budgets for its personal funds.

He became police officer in Michigan. He pursued the delinquents and attended the horrible results of car accidents what sensitized it with safety.

Shortly after the beginning of the Second world war, it founded Tucker Aviation Corporation to propose a vehicle with the army. Its proposal was not accepted, but it made a small fortune with the development of a rotary gun turret. In 1944, it launched a daring financing campaign to build a truck very innovating, the Tucker “48. It succeeds in renting the Usine of engines of planes Dodge-Chicago, closed since the end of the war, but it produced only one about fifty specimens there.

In 1949, the commission of monitoring of the purse put it in charge, because much technical promises of sophisticated proposals were not maintained. He showed the " for its part; three grands" car (General Motors, Ford and Chrysler) to seek to run it. It was finally cleared, but the financial problems placed its company in liquidation. As for the future half-compartment Talisman, it never exceeded the stage of the drawing table.

Francis Ford Coppola carried out a film in 1988 Tucker: the man and his dreams with Jeff Bridges in the high-speed motorboat.

The history of Tucker, it is a little the history of David against Goliath. And formidable history of a man, Preston Thomas Tucker, which knew to believe and make accept the American dream. He indeed wanted to build a car comprising a phenomenal sum of innovations. The Tucker Torpedo is a very imposing car and truly revolutionist. It made a success of with démoder the production of the time. That could only irritate the three giants by the American motor-car industry who will get busy to obtain his loss. Without this eagerness against this genious visionary, the face of the American car could have been changed about it… A concentrate of innovations Here the car such as its creator had imagined it:

convey with back engine driving cooling by air maximum speed of 205 km/h panes of safety ejector windshield indeformable cockpit foam instrument panel doors with opening in dresser safety belts with before and with the back consumption of 10 liters to the 100 kilometers headlights in the wings, one of the first lines let us bridge headlights turning with the wheels constitution of the first sales network and repair. The American dream Preston Thomas Tucker is regarded as a soft dreamer. It was however a true visionary advances some over his time. After being itself married, it leaves for Détroit to found a family. And with a dream at the head: to design and produce the best car in the world. It will not have of cease to carry it out. It transforms the family barn into research department and factory. Then begins its do-it-yourself of genius. In 1936, the army rejects one of its prototypes of vehicle of attack. Too much fast… Indeed, the vehicle exceeds 50 km/h imposed by the schedule of conditions. The electric turret of this vehicle on the other hand will be immediately adopted. The Tucker turret will be used on the planes and the tanks of the American army during second war.

To sell the car before it exists After the war, Tucker launches its project of new car. It imposes a very precise schedule of conditions: line pontoon integrating the headlights in the wings, engine with the back allowing to arrange bags under the cap before and safety of the passengers. The foregrounds are carried out for launching what he thinks of being the car of tomorrow. He seeks investors. In vain. He has an idea of genius then: to sell its car before it exists! He makes for that publish an article in the press speaking about a revolutionary car. Success is striking down: in less than one week, everyone wants it. The question arises then of knowing where one can get this car which exists for the moment only on plans…

Doors with opening in dresser At the end of 1946, Tucker engages Alexander Sarantos Tremulis, a former adviser having worked at Ford, Cord, Auburn, Plymouth and Duesenberg. This designer with the very rich career will work of 1947 to 1949 for Tucker. Its first work: to improve the pace of the car by supporting aérodynamisme and by modifying the drawing of the doors. It was necessary indeed that these last do not touch any more the pavement when they opened the made-to-order of a dresser. It now remains in Preston Tucker to seek capital and a factory in order to start to assemble its future vehicles.

Safety above all Tucker tries to sell its project near the directors of the Administration of the goods of defense. It setting all on safety. For that, it passes a diaporama showing people wounded at the time of road accidents. II propose its revolving headlights according to the direction of the wheels which light the low sides best, its panes of safety, its safety belts as well as the ejector windshield. The committee will be all the more sensitive to this argument that the three large ones of Strait (General Motor, Chrysler and Ford) completely scorn this point in their production. The committee entrusts to Tucker the enormous factory (15 000 m2) of Chicago. It had been used for manufacture of the B29 planes of the war (Superforteresse). Tucker is subjected to a condition express: to succeed in building 50 vehicles. It enters thus the closed circle of the manufacturers of cars.

60 days to construct a prototype It was necessary to be insane to hold the bet… and it did it. Tucker has 60 days to launch the first prototype and to enter in possession of the factory. Let us recall that at Ford, which controlled the series production, it took nine months between the design and the output of the model! All the Tucker family puts the shoulder to the wheel: his/her Junior son gives up the studies and his Vera wife deals with accountancy. During the 60 days of development of the prototype, many people will get busy to make hood the project. Nothing will stop Tucker however: it will collect parts with breakage (such as for example the transmissions taken on Cord), so that the first vehicle is assembled all the same.

Less than 10 L to the 100 km and 205 km/h with the meter Some modifications compared to the starting concept will be imposed:

The two external headlights do not turn any more with the wheels. Only the central headlight follows the steering angle of the direction. the passage of 24 volts is imposed by the high compression ratio of the engine. It will be carried out thanks to the use of two batteries in series. The engine does not lay out any more injection. The disc brakes are removed. The three large ones of Strait want to make hood the project Everyone speaks about Tucker. And that starts to disturb. The three large car manufacturers of Strait, supported by the high authorities of the Roosevelt government, will get busy to make hood the project. Propelled tutor of Tucker Company, the governor of Illinois Robert Bennington is the apparent link of the sling against Tucker. He will send it to make itinerant publicity through the United States. In same time, the company sees its supply blocked steel. The price of double steel, which is likely to make double the price of Tucker. The governor of Illinois also will try to eliminate all the elements worthy of progress from the car. The engine with the back, the safety belts and many innovations must disappear… Preston Thomas Tucker resists despite everything. He wants to manufacture his car such as he dreamed it.

An engine of helicopter The chance smiles to him finally. The company Air Cooled Motor, which manufactures helicopters in Syracuse, comes to propose at Tucker to repurchase, in March 1948, its steel-works in bad financial position. That should enable him to circumvent the problem of the rise of steel. He also proposes to him with the sale an engine of aluminum seaplane. This engine six cylinders of 5.5 L (335 Ci) announces 166 horses. It will make it possible to finish the first car. This one will be tested in endurance on a race track and will be used once again as publicity. The car will flip over several unfortunately what will only make it possible to validate the ejector windshield.

Victim of its success Put on listening, Tucker is followed 24 hours a day by the FBI. The national radio announces that a financial board of inquiry is on the point of revealing an enormous swindle. According to it, Tucker does not comprise any the announced futuristic characteristics. Moreover, it would have been built starting from elements collected in the scrap merchants. She also announces that the senator of Michigan, Homer Ferguson, which chairs the powerful board of management of stocks of war, will lead itself the investigation. The latter was ordered by the Congress to make the light on the use of the 26 million dollars gathered by Tucker to manufacture the vehicles. When one comes in his residence to stop it, Tucker flees at the wheel of one of its cars, the police force with its cases in the city. The accounts of Tucker are seized by the Commission of monitoring of the Stock Exchange. The closing of the factory is announced whereas 47 cars are produced. The starting contract stipulated that, so that the factory is preserved, 50 vehicles had to be manufactured. It thus misses 3 of them, which must be realized in 4 weeks.

155 years of imprisonment and 60.000 dollars of fine The lawsuit of Tucker takes place in 1949 in the room even where Al Capone was judged. Tucker is shown of swindle, of misleading advertizing, embezzlement by correspondence as well as various attacks with the payment of the Commission of monitoring of the Stock Exchange. It incurs a 155 years maximum sentence of imprisonment and a fine of 60.000 dollars. With the court, the three of Strait influence the jury. They ensure that accountancy is false. But Véra, the woman of Preston, manages to show, invoices with the support, that the advanced sums are quite real. Tucker made a point of only ensuring its pleading. He wants to show that he honoured his agreement well. The jury can see indeed that there are 50 cars parked in front of the law courts. But it is too late. The evidence is not admissible any more. Its insistence exposes it only to one contempt of court. All is… almost well which finishes… not so badly. Tucker is cleared by the jury which insists to go to test the cars. The factory in spite of is very closed and converted as of the morning of the judgment into social housing. Preston with prohibition to continue the adventure. There will not be thus other Tucker.

46 Tucker still roll Tucker actually succeeded in its bet to produce 50 Tucker before the closing-down of its factory. On the 50 produced, 46 currently furrow the world. Tucker dies of disease six years after the lawsuit. But its ideas always live. Its innovations, in the style, the technique and safety (line pontoon, safety belts, brakes discs, ejector windshield of safety, sales network and of repair), were gradually adopted in Détroit and everywhere in the world. They from now on are used by all the current manufacturers. For the anecdote, Tucker was definitely incorrigible. Before dying, it will initiate a new project. He wants this time throw a sport scar. The latter was to take the name of Carioca whereas its manufacture was envisaged in Brazil. The death of Tucker in 1955 will stop Net the new adventure.
